Hast thou not seen those who wrangle concerning the revelations of Allah, how they are turned away? - 69 Those who reject the Book and that with which We have sent Our Apostle; but they shall soon come to know, 70 When around their necks will be shackles and chains; they will be dragged. 71 Through boiling waters; then they are thrust into the Fire. 72 Then shall it be said to them: Where is that which you used to set up 73 Other than Allah?" They will say, "They have departed from us; rather, we did not used to invoke previously anything." Thus does Allah put astray the disbelievers. 74 That is because you exulted in the land unjustly and because you behaved insolently. 75 Enter the gates of Gehenna and live there for ever. Evil is the lodging of the proud. 76 So be patient, [O Muhammad]; indeed, the promise of Allah is truth. And whether We show you some of what We have promised them or We take you in death, it is to Us they will be returned. 77 And, indeed We have sent Messengers before you (O Muhammad SAW); of some of them We have related to you their story and of some We have not related to you their story, and it was not given to any Messenger that he should bring a sign except by the Leave of Allah. So, when comes the Commandment of Allah, the matter will be decided with truth, and the followers of falsehood will then be lost. 78
